Just search for "NZ CV format". I used a basic layout and it has served me sufficiently.
- Introduction
- Work History (very briefly)
- Top 10 Technical Skills
- Top 5 Soft Skills
- Work Experience (in detail - responsibilities, achievements)
- Education History (incl. any professional qualifications/training, e.g. MCSD, Cisco)
Good luck!

M-Squared: Yes, the format I used allowed me to stretch my CV to 6 pages (initially 8, but even I found that too unwieldy).
Note that in my home country CV's are rarely beyond 2 pages, so it was quite a struggle to recall all the achievements in my work.
I also feel in NZ they want to read detailed view of your participation in your mentioned projects. So I feel 4 to 6 pages would be fine.
